Skip to main content Personal Safety Walking Safety There are more than 170 yellow emergency phones across campus. If you need police assistance, push the blue button on the phone to immediately alert UTPD. The police will know which phone you are calling from and will respond im…

The Internet can be wonderful for kids. They can use it to research school reports, communicate with teachers and other kids, and play interactive games. But online access also comes with risks, like inappropriate content, cyberbullying , and online predators. Using social media …
MEMORANDUM 89-1 TO: Principal Users of Radioisotopes FROM: Environmental Health & Safety SUBJECT: Incident Involving Isotope Use in an Unapproved Area Recently, it was found that isotopes were being used in an unauthorized room. This could have been a serious problem because rout…
